Numerical Algebra, Control and Optimization (NACO)


The first issue will be a special issue in honor of Professor Masao Fukushima for his 60th birthday. Professor Chritian Kanzow, Professor Donghui Li and Professor Nobuo
Yamashita are the Gust editors of this special issue. This special issue, which will contain more than 10 papers by well-established researchers in optimization, is scheduled to appear in February, 2011. We also expect to receive some quality contributions from ICOTA8 to be held in Shanghai, China in December 2010.
